“The Earth's population will be culled from today's 6.6 billion to as few as 500 million, with most of the survivors living in the far latitudes - Canada, Iceland, Scandinavia, the Arctic Basin.”

James Lovelock

About This Quote

Predicts a massive depopulation driven by climate collapse, concentrating survivors in cooler regions.

In simple terms: Climate-driven mass migration and population decline.

Key Takeaway

Extreme climate change could reshape human geography.
